I go to a small school with no home program. Low 250s on step. Some research, all of it basic science, none of it related to neurosurgery. I think I'll be AOA. At this point, it looks like the best thing for my application will be to get research done and pick the right aways and perform well on them. 

I imagine the best thing would be to do a research year, and I don't mind that option at all, but I'm not really sure how to go about it. I'm legitimately interested in research, but I'm more interested in having a strong application, so I'd like to find fairly close-ended, productive clinical research work where I'd have contact with surgeons. However, I'm not really sure how to find a position like that, other than cold emailing people whose projects are interesting and saying I want to do research for a year until someone bites. Is that pretty much how to do it? It doesn't look like there's any specific programs like there are in some other fields.
